Description

Something about this place makes you want to sit down, relax and just take in the surrounds. Balconies front and rear give ocean and rolling country side views. Breakfast on the front balcony can only be experienced, looking out over the ocean and surf beach you get a new picture each day. Come evening the clear westerly view to the horizon creates unsurpassed Sunsets. Sit down with a glass of wine and enjoy.

Both the Master and Second bedrooms have views of the country side, so make a cup of tea and go back to bed and watch the cows graze.

During the day, take a short 200m stroll to the safe swimming beach where you will find a sheltered sandy beach and dozens of rock pools. At low tide explore the rock pools for sea creatures and small fish, the children love it.

The George bass coastal walk is right across the road and takes you to San Remo or Wonthaggi and the surf beach is within walking distance and great for Surfing and Fishing. 200m up the road is the Killy Pub with it's world renowned Miekle's Restaurant offering premium quality meals and wines over looking the ocean. The General Store has basic grocery items, Take away food and a dine in Café'

An open plan Lounge, Kitchen and Dining area has a cedar lined cathedral ceiling with Ocean and Surf Beach views The lounge area has a free standing wood fired heater (Wood Supplied), Television, DVD player and Stereo. A three seater sofa that converts to a bed along with a two seater sofa.

Bedrooms are furnished with a Double in the Master, A sofa bed in the Second and two singles in the third, couple these with the lounge sofa bed and you can sleep 8 people comfortably.
